Although ytterbium-doped laser attain media typically show a little quantum defect, ytterbium-doped tungstates make it possible for for specifically compact values. Such as, a 1030-nm Yb:YAG laser would Usually be pumped around 940 nm, whereas Yb:KGW or Yb:KYW may very well be most successfully pumped all-around 981 nm.

In its elemental sort, gadolinium incorporates a silvery-white physical appearance. Gadolinium is actually a rare earth or lanthanide aspect that possesses distinctive Attributes advantageous to specialized apps such as semiconductor fabrication and nuclear reactor shielding. It really is used for each its substantial magnetic instant (seven.94μ B) and in phosphors and scintillator crystals. When complexed with EDTA ligands, it truly is utilised being an injectable distinction agent for MRIs. The element is named after the Finnish chemist and geologist Johan Gadolin.

The Martinez stretcher stretched the seed pulses to ~250 ps with 1600 grooves/mm grating. The input on the stretcher (incident angle: fifty two°) Which of your compressor incident within the grating were being through the identical facet; therefore, a slight angular tuning on the grating could be created to get the best compression end result. While in the compressor, the input angle within the grating and the distance involving the interpretation stage (S1) as well as the transmission grating (TG) have been created to compensate for your stretcher dispersion and all more info dispersion introduced by the products.
